    Quote Originally Posted by Chatterbox Childcare View Post
    Did everyone posting about this go to a forum meeting and vote, go online and vote and reply to the survey and vote? The evidence of those who did was overwelming and showed that Professional was very important in a name

    Declaration of interest. As I've said before, I'm a member and supporter of NCMA, but I'm also prepared to criticise when I think they make a horlicks of something. I mention this for the benefit of those who accused me of being an unthinking/unquestioning flag-waver for NCMA on other threads, such as the NCMA/MM/UKCMA discussions.

    Yes - I discussed it at regional forum.
    Yes - I went online and voted.
    Yes - I replied to the survey/voted.
    Yes - when I got the email from NCMA/PACEY a few days ago, I did hit 'reply' to say it was still a tacky name to choose.

    I'd be interested to know what the turnout was for the online votes (do you "turn out" to vote from your own pc? I digress.) Most members i spoke with face to face didn't vote cos they thought all the choices were more or less equally contemptible.

    At the regional forum, the room was divided roughly into 2 schools of opinion. About 75-80% didn't wish to change the name at all. About 10-15% felt a desperate urge to jam the word "professional" in there, no matter what. About 10% were undecided (or maybe couldn't give a monkey's?)

    The facilitator asked people what they thought "professional" actually meant to them, and would someone like to advance the debate by offering a simple definition. Silence - fidgeting - blank stares - people glancing around the room in the hope that somebody knew what it meant. Eventually, 2 people stuck their necks out (credit where it's due) and suggested (I paraphrase as closely as I recall): "it means we're not babysitters" and "parents treat us with respect". Er.... what?
